    Extremely delicious and extremely inexpensive American Chinese food that's much better than most of…read morewhat you you can find even in Atlanta. I've heard stupid jokes around Jackson about why the food is so cheap, but such racist jibes do an awful disservice to the lovely Malaysian family who run this restaurant. They use extremely fresh ingredients and prepare everything from scratch every day, so you're never going to be served anything that's been refrigerated or microwaved. The restaurant is cheap because its owners manage it well and do steady business. The General Tsao Chicken is especially good, with spicy sauce and huge helpings of fresh sweet green peppers, but my favorite dish is the Happy Family, which combines every possible ingredient and shouldn't work but somehow magically does. The pot stickers (deep-fried pork dumplings) are divine, and the eggrolls are a perfect mixture of crunchy and chewy. All of the soups are competent and served with surpringly delicate fried egg noodle crispies, which I could eat by the bagful. The hot jasmine tea they serve is refreshing and subtly fragrant. And finally, don't be afraid to try the seafood dishes! The restaurant decor is retro and charming, and the service is attentive and friendly. These guys are really great with large groups. The drive-thru take-out line can sometimes take a while, especially on Friday and Saturday evenings, so it's better to call ahead and go inside to pick up your food.
